Exploring Vietnam’s HIBT Crypto Market: A Five Forces Analysis
With the Vietnamese cryptocurrency market rapidly evolving, insights from Porter’s Five Forces model can provide clarity on the competitive landscape. In 2023, Vietnam experienced a remarkable strong growth rate of 30% in crypto users, underscoring the potential and challenges in this space. This article will help you understand the market dynamics affecting the HIBT cryptocurrency and what makes Vietnam a unique playground for digital assets.
1. Threat of New Entrants
The Vietnamese crypto market thrives on innovation, but the barriers to entry are becoming lower. New players emerging in Vietnam must navigate regulatory challenges as the government tightens its policies. However, the appetite for digital currencies encourages startups, just as many traditional businesses transition to tiêu chuẩn an ninh blockchain (blockchain security standards).
2. Bargaining Power of Suppliers
In the HIBT market, suppliers include developers and technology providers. Their bargaining power increases with the demand for skilled blockchain developers, especially since Vietnam has emerged as one of the top outsourcing destinations. The local tech community is robust, fostering innovative solutions that can benefit HIBT.

3. Bargaining Power of Buyers
Today’s buyers are educated and tech-savvy, leading to high bargaining power. They demand transparency, security, and better service, similar to a bank vetting its customers. Platforms must ensure user satisfaction, especially as hack vulnerabilities lead to losses, much like the over $4.1B lost to DeFi hacks in 2024.
4. Threat of Substitutes
As decentralized finance progresses, alternatives to traditional and digital assets increase. The rise of fiat-backed stablecoins represents a significant substitute for crypto investments. Users might shift towards these options for stability, affecting demand for HIBT. Therefore, adapting to market changes is crucial.
5. Industry Rivalry
With over 60 crypto exchanges operating in Vietnam, rivalry is fierce. Companies compete not only on price but also on security and innovation. Collaboration, such as building a secure infrastructure, can help players differentiate in this crowded landscape.
